Roast Level: Light
Light roast coffee is a delicately roasted coffee that retains more of the beans' natural flavors and characteristics. Light-roasted coffees have bright acidity, complex fruit, and floral notes. Light roast coffee does not have less caffeine than darker roasts because caffeine levels remain stable during roasting.
Bean Source Country: Ethiopia
Widely regarded as the birthplace of coffee, Ethiopia boasts diverse and complex flavors, from bright, floral, and citrusy in Yirgacheffe to wine-like and berry-toned in Sidama. The country's heirloom varieties, combined with unique processing methods, make Ethiopian coffee truly distinctive and sought-after by enthusiasts worldwide.
Bean Source Region: Agaro
Agaro coffee is typically characterized by its bright acidity, rich body, and exquisite array of tasting notes that can include floral, citrus, and tropical fruit elements. The coffee's distinct and memorable flavor is a testament to the terroir of the Agaro region, where high elevations, fertile soil, and ideal climate conditions come together to create an ideal environment to produce a coffee with sweetness, acidity, and a rich aroma.
